Careers in Biochemistry

Numerous careers are available for biochemistry degree holders. In addition, common career industry opportunities include jobs in pharmaceuticals, biotechnology, and government laboratories. Typically, biochemists hold a Ph.D. in biochemistry. However, entry-level positions in this field may be available for bachelor’s and master’s degree holders. According to the US Bureau of Labor Statistics, biochemists make an average salary of about $94,500 per year. Most biochemists work in research laboratories in the federal or private sectors. Yet, some may prefer to work in environmental studies.

As top universities compete for the best students to attend their classes, experts rank these universities using factors such as academic research, test scores, and students’ success rate. According to US News, here are the top 5 best biochemistry schools in the country.

  1. Harvard University- Harvard holds the top score in rankings in the United States for their biology and biochemistry degree programs. With an enrollment rate at almost 21,000 students, Harvard holds global and subject scores at 100.0. 
  2. Massachusetts Institue of Technology (MIT) – MIT holds the second top score in rankings. MIT’s enrollment rate is around 11,000 students and they hold a subject score of 91.1. However, their global score tops at 98.4.
  3. Stanford University- Stanford ranks number three in the nation for their biology and biochemistry division. With a subject score of 88.4, their global score earns their ranking at 94.9. Stanford University has an enrollment rate of about 16,000 students.
  4. University of California- Berkeley- UC Berkely ranks number 4 in the nation with an impressive enrollment rate of about 41,000 students. This division of the University of California holds a subject score of 82.9 but maintains a global sore in the nineties of 90.3. 
  5. University of Cambridge- The University of Cambridge and the San Fransisco division of the University of California tie for fifth in national rankings. With an enrollment rate of about 19,000 students, Cambridge also ranks number nine in Best Global Universities. The University of Cambridge holds a subject score of 80.6 and a global score of 85.5. 

How to Get into the Best Biochemistry Schools

Preparing to apply to one of the top-ranking universities in the nation starts as early as high school. Being a top-ranking university, the application and acceptance process can be lengthy and highly competitive. Likewise, taking advanced placement courses in high school and receiving competitive scores in academics and testing will help you advance in the acceptance process of these top universities. Visit the university’s official website for prerequisite and academic requirements to attend their biochemistry degree programs.

While attending the best biochemistry schools may advance your career opportunities, many local colleges offer biochemisty majors, as well. Therefore, you are able to earn a degree in biochemistry at any viable institution. Nevertheless, earning a degree from a top ranking university can lead to exceptional career opportunites in the future.
